[parisc-linux] Some progress with WAX_EISA (Who knows about int errupts?)

Grant Grundler grundler@cup.hp.com
Tue, 20 Feb 2001 09:44:55 -0800


Matthew Wilcox wrote:
> i386 sets IRQ_INPROGRESS before it calls handle_IRQ_event and then
> clears it after the interrupt handler returns.  I'm not sure whether
> local interrupts are disabled at this point or not.  It might well be
> an SMP issue.
> 
> I suspect we want to add IRQ_INPROGRESS to our interrupt handlers.

I think irqs_running() serves that purpose. no?

grant

Grant Grundler
parisc-linux {PCI|IOMMU|SMP} hacker
+1.408.447.7253